|
@@ -35,10 +35,15 @@ def queryUserEquipmentInterface(request):
|
|
|
ubqs = UID_Bucket.objects.filter(uid__in=uid_list). \
|
|
|
values('bucket__content', 'status', 'channel', 'endTime', 'uid')
|
|
|
res = []
|
|
|
+ nowTime = CommonService.get_utc()
|
|
|
for p in dvdict['datas']:
|
|
|
p['fields']['vod'] = []
|
|
|
for dm in ubqs:
|
|
|
if p['fields']['UID'] == dm['uid']:
|
|
|
+ if dm['endTime']>nowTime:
|
|
|
+ dm['valid'] = 1
|
|
|
+ else:
|
|
|
+ dm['valid'] = 0
|
|
|
p['fields']['vod'].append(dm)
|
|
|
# p['fields']['primaryUserID'] = ''
|
|
|
res.append(p)
|